Assistant Director of Nursing (RN or LPN): $10,000 sign-on bonus offer
We’re seeking a compassionate, attentive, and friendly RN or LPN to join our team as Assistant Director of Nursing.
Pay, Benefits and Perks- Up to $10,000 sign-on bonus for qualifying candidate and shift
- Competitive Pay Based on Experience
- Shift Differential Pay Available (at participating locations)
- Paid Time Off (PTO) + One Floating Holiday Per Year
- 401(k) plus Company Match
- Medical (Teledoc Included), Dental, Vision, and Life Insurances offered including other voluntary benefits
- Earned Wage Advances/Daily Pay - Get early access to earned wages anytime, anywhere. Access up to 50% of your earned net wages at any time during your pay period; small fees apply.
- Provide personal care to residents in a manner conducive to their safety and comfort consistent with Company Clinical Policies and Procedures as well as state/federal guidelines and regulations.
- Initiate the development and implementation of policies and procedures that govern the nursing staff in collaboration with appropriate services.
- Responsible for the provision of nursing services 24 hours a day, seven days a week.
- Establish and maintain job specification and descriptions for nursing staff.
- Address and support cultural practices if such practices do not harm others or interfere with the planned course of medical therapy.
- Recommend modifications, additions, or deletions to nursing staffing plans to ensure reasonable hours and acceptable working conditions to provide optimal resident care coverage.
- Assure that each resident’s accident or incident is fully documented and reported in accordance with Company Clinical Policies and Procedures and state/federal guidelines and regulations.
- Represent nursing staff on various committees, Infection Prevention and Control, Pain Management, Performance Improvement, and Quality Assurance.
- Make rounds to all nursing units daily.
- Participate in performance improvement functions by collecting and verifying data, as needed.
- Consult other departments, as appropriate, to provide for an interdisciplinary approach to the resident’s needs.
- Ensure licensed nurses perform head‑to‑toe assessments and reassessments on all residents.
- Demonstrate knowledge of the geriatric residents and evaluate licensed nurse’s abilities to assess and reassess residents.
- Interpret results of tests and procedures; take appropriate action.
- Assess residents on admission and at least once per shift, as well as when conditions change and document appropriately.
- Adequately assess and reassess residents’ pain, utilize appropriate pain management techniques, and educate resident and family on pain management.
- Promote and support the greatest possible degree of independence for residents.
- Contribute knowledge of residents’ conditions and document observations as required.
- Promote a safe and clean hazard‑free environment for residents, family members, and staff members.
- Assure equipment is clean and functional. Report any malfunctions to supervisor.
- Function as a team leader and role model.
- Abide by the Company Clinical policies and procedures for Abuse Prevention.
- Notify physician of changes in resident’s condition and follow through until appropriate action is taken.
- Follow through, as needed, on information given by shift report, resident or family regarding resident concerns.
- Implement plan of care for the resident based on assessments and goals as established by the interdisciplinary care team.
- Attend all required meetings.
- Plan and coordinate with Administrator, utilizing the respective service managers for planning the budgeting requirements for staff, performance of work, supplies, and equipment.
- Responsible for cost controls to ensure maximum effectiveness of funds expended from approved department budgets.
- Follow infection prevention and control procedures and supervise supportive staff in infection prevention and control procedures.
- React decisively and quickly in emergency situations.
- Perform other tasks and duties as assigned.
- Ability to work cooperatively as a member of a team
